About Ahmadu Bello University (ABU)
Ahmadu Bello University is one of the oldest and most respected universities in Nigeria. Located in Zaria, Kaduna State, ABU has produced thousands of graduates across various fields. The university is known for its high academic standard, large campus, and wide range of undergraduate and postgraduate programs.
Every year, thousands of students apply to ABU through the Joint Admissions and Matriculation Board (JAMB). Only those who meet the required cut-off marks, choose ABU as their first choice, and pass all screening requirements are offered admission.

Types of Admission Lists Released by ABU
ABU usually releases its admission list in different batches. These include:
- First Batch (Merit List) – For candidates who scored very high and met all departmental requirements.
- Second Batch – For other qualified candidates who missed the merit list.
- Supplementary List – For candidates considered for other departments due to space or quota.
- Direct Entry List – For those who applied with NCE, ND, HND, or other diploma qualifications.
Make sure you continue checking even if your name is not on the first batch.
How to Check ABU Admission List on JAMB CAPS
The safest and fastest way to check your admission status is through JAMB Central Admission Processing System (CAPS).
Follow these steps:
- Visit the JAMB portal: https://efacility.jamb.gov.ng
- Login with your JAMB email and password
- Click on “Check Admission Status”
- Then select “Access My CAPS”
- On the left side menu, click “Admission Status”
- You will see one of the following messages:
-
- “Congratulations! You have been offered admission”
- “Not Admitted Yet”
- “Admission in Progress, Check Back Later”
If you have been offered admission, you must click “ACCEPT” to secure your spot.
If you click “REJECT” by mistake, you may lose your admission.
How to Check ABU Admission List on the School Portal
After JAMB CAPS, ABU will upload the full admission list to the school portal.
Follow these steps when it becomes available:
- Go to the ABU portal: https://portal.abu.edu.ng
- Look for “Admission List 2025/2026” on the homepage
- Click the link and enter your JAMB Registration Number
- Click “Check” or “Submit”
- Your admission status will be displayed on the screen
Sometimes, the list may be published as a downloadable PDF. Make sure to check for that option too.
What to Do After Gaining Admission to ABU
Step 1: Accept Admission on JAMB CAPS
This is your first and most important step. If you don’t accept it, you may lose your offer.
Step 2: Print Your JAMB Admission Letter
Once you accept the admission, print out your JAMB admission letter. It will be needed during your clearance at the university.
Step 3: Login to ABU Portal
Go to the ABU student portal and create your student profile. You will get instructions on how to pay fees, upload documents, and complete clearance.
Step 4: Pay the Acceptance Fee
This fee confirms that you’ve accepted your place at ABU. Without payment, your admission may not be processed.
Step 5: Prepare for Resumption
Once clearance is complete, prepare your documents, buy your supplies, and get ready to join one of Nigeria’s best universities.
Documents You’ll Need for ABU Clearance
Here is a list of documents you’ll need during your clearance and registration:
- JAMB Admission Letter
- Original JAMB Result Slip
- WAEC/NECO/NABTEB results (original and photocopy)
- Secondary School Testimonial
- Local Government Indigene Certificate
- Passport photographs (at least 8 copies)
- Birth Certificate or Declaration of Age
- Acceptance Fee Receipt
What to Do If You’re Not Admitted Yet
Don’t panic if your admission status still says “Not Admitted”. Many lists are released in batches, so your name might appear later.
Here are some tips:
- Keep checking JAMB CAPS regularly
- Ensure you uploaded your O’Level results on the JAMB portal
- Be sure ABU is your first choice institution
- Consider a Change of Course if your course is competitive
- Monitor the school portal and social media for updates
Do not pay anyone to “help” you get admission. All admissions must pass through JAMB and ABU.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
How many admission batches does ABU release?
ABU typically releases 3 to 4 batches, including merit, second, and supplementary lists.
Can I check the admission list with my phone?
Yes, both the JAMB portal and ABU website are mobile-friendly.
What is the cut-off mark for ABU admission?
The general cut-off is 180, but each department has its own mark. Courses like Medicine, Law, and Engineering may require higher scores.
When will ABU start registration for freshers?
Registration usually begins shortly after the release of the full admission list. Keep checking the portal for official dates.
What if I accept admission but want to defer it?
You will need to contact the school through the admissions office for deferral procedures. It’s better to do this early.
